Adopting Green Manufacturing Methods
Traditional printing methods often use water, chemicals, and produce waste. Now, brands are turning to advanced t-shirt printer machines that minimize environmental impact. These machines use less ink, reduce waste, and operate more efficiently.

Choosing the Right T-Shirt Printer for Your Business
Key Factors to Consider
- Print quality: Sharp, vibrant images keep customers coming back.
- Inks and materials: Opt for water-based, non-toxic options.
- Environmental impact: Look for energy-efficient machines with low wastage features.
- Ease of use: Make sure your team can operate it without hassle.
- Support and maintenance: Reliable after-sales support keeps your production running smoothly.

FAQs: Your Burning Questions about Eco-Friendly T-Shirt Printing
Q1: Does switching to eco-friendly printers cost a lot upfront?
A1: While there is an initial investment, most brands see significant savings over time through reduced waste and lower material costs.
Q2: Can eco-friendly inks produce vibrant and durable prints?
A2: Yes. Modern water-based inks are designed for high-quality, long-lasting prints that look great after many washes.
Q3: Is sustainable printing suitable for large-scale production?
A3: Absolutely. Many advanced printers can handle high-volume orders efficiently while maintaining eco-friendly standards.
Q4: How can I verify if a printing machine is truly eco-friendly?
A4: Look for certifications, water-based ink compatibility, energy efficiency ratings, and manufacturer transparency about sustainability practices.
